How to fill out a participant general release:

01
Start by reading through the entire document to understand the terms and conditions.
02
Provide your personal information, including your full name, address, phone number, and email address.
03
Indicate the date on which you are filling out the release form.
04
Read and understand the statements regarding the activities or events in which you will be participating.
05
Sign the release form at the designated space to indicate that you voluntarily agree to release any and all claims against the organizers, sponsors, and other participants.
06
If required, have the form notarized by a notary public to make it legally binding.

Who needs a participant general release:

01
Anyone who is participating in activities or events where there may be potential risks or hazards.
02
Organizers of sports events, races, competitions, or any other events that involve physical or recreational activities.
03
Companies or organizations that provide recreational facilities, such as gyms, fitness centers, or adventure parks.
04
Participants in research studies or clinical trials where there may be potential risks involved.
05
Event organizers who want to protect themselves from liability claims in case of accidents or injuries during the event.

Participant general release is a legal document that releases an organization from any liability or claims that may arise from a participant's involvement in an event or activity.
The organization hosting the event or activity is typically required to file the participant general release form.
To fill out the participant general release form, individuals need to provide their personal information, acknowledge the risks involved in the event or activity, and agree to release the organization from any liability.
The purpose of participant general release is to protect the organization from potential legal claims or liabilities resulting from an individual's participation in an event or activity.
The participant general release form typically requires the individual's name, contact information, and a statement releasing the organization from liability.
